Output e69158b6b7ef04500a7e52bce7438d4f2ccec184d9b6ed85149391dbb0909fa9:5

value
2578797
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8ebc38697d58454ed3a4d1f5dcb4cd32d885a84 OP_EQUALVERIFY OP_CHECKSIG
address
1KKNaXAshTDqj878CvXKEqBx1BVLWSQWLQ
transaction
e69158b6b7ef04500a7e52bce7438d4f2ccec184d9b6ed85149391dbb0909fa9
confirmations
362126
spent
true